Biography

Bruce Biccard

Bruce Biccard's research interests include perioperative medicine, perioperative outcomes and global surgery. He is a proponent of international collaborative research. He is Director of the African Perioperative Research Group (APORG) which has delivered the African Surgical Outcomes Study (ASOS), the ASOS-2 Trial, the African Covid-19 Critical Care Outcomes Study (ACCCOS), the African Surgical Outcomes Study in Paediatric patients (ASOS-Paeds), and the African Critical Illness Outcomes Study (ACIOS). He is the co-Lead for the NIHR Global Health Group on Perioperative and Critical Care. He is a NRF A-Rated Scientist. Bruce has published a book titled ‘Safer surgery for Africa: Challenges and Solutions
